Come Explore with us!Whether you have a broad compliance experience or are highly specialized in a single compliance area, we want you to join Terracon Some of the compliance skills we are currently looking for include: Air permitting (Title V and minor source) Stormwater/SWPPP RCRA/Hazardous waste Compliance auditing Oil Storage/SPCC plans SARA Title III (Tier II/TRI) reporting Industrial wastewater SustainabilityTo be successful in this role you will need to be confident and possess a strong technical background with proven leadership skills. You will manage projects, prepare reports and other deliverables, and review documents prepared by others for accuracy, completeness, and quality following company standards. You will also lead local and regional environmental compliance marketing efforts; maintain existing and develop new client relationships; and train, mentor, and direct staff on projects. You will serve as a local point of contact for Environmental Compliance services and provide support on regional and national projects and pursuitsEssential Roles and Responsibilities: Grow and expand existing environmental compliance services Prepare calculations, applications, plans, reports, proposals, and other deliverables Manage projects and staff to ensure quality and timeliness Understand the local and regional market Develop strong working relationships with clients Develop proposals in response to RFPs and client requests Participate in the development of local and regional marketing strategies Support safety efforts to promote safety rules and guidelines Evaluate problems and develop practical solutions that enable our clients to achieve and maintain compliance with environmental regulationsRequirements:

Bachelor’s degree in Environmental Science or related science field and a minimum of 9 years’ related experience. Or, in lieu of a degree, a minimum of 13 years' related experience.

Master’s degree or PhD preferred.

Certification in field of expertise required.

Valid driver’s license with acceptable violation history.

This position has been categorized as a "Remote Only" position. “Remote Only” employees do not have a designated workspace at an office, and typically work from home or another location.The national standard salary range for this position is $87,000-$136,100.
